Oma's Pancakes

INGREDIENTS
1 cup flour
pinch of salt
1 egg
¾ cup milk
butter for cooking

METHOD
Sift flour and salt into bowl.
Make a well in the centre and add egg.
Gradually whisk in milk to make batter.
Chill and stand for 1 hour.
Heat a pan over high heat, melt butter till frothy (helps create lacey pattern).
Using a ladle or soup spoon, pour some batter into pan, tilting from side to side to cover base with mixture.
When golden on underside release with knife.
Slide onto lid and flip, cooking other side until golden.
Eat immediately with lemon juice and sugar, honey or maple syrup and bacon.

COMMENTS
May add sultanas to mixture.
